Psychographic Segmentation
A market segmentation technique that divides consumers based on their lifestyle, interests, values, and personality traits.
Demographic Segmentation
The process of dividing a market into segments based on demographic factors such as age, gender, income, education, or ethnic background to tailor marketing strategies.
Behavioral Segmentation
A segmentation method that divides customers into groups based on how they use the product or service. Some common behavioral measures include occasion and loyalty.
